I take my pup Hugo to Your Pet Space twice a week for daycare and I know he's in good hands! To start, the owner Joy took her time to answer all my questions and give me a tour. I love that they put dogs together that are similar in age, temperament, and size. I also chose them because they are open on Sundays and do not require neutering for males until 1 year. Oh and because it's indoors, which means my pup always comes back to me nice and clean. I also like that they wipe down pups upon entry and exit (smells fresh! not to mention good for cleanliness). Lastly, Joy and Dave (owners) have continued to be responsive and communicative amid the pandemic we are all experiencing. I'm very grateful to have Your Pet Space as a resource for my pup.

My new puppy was growing fast and needed a lot of exercise, more than I could provide him, to be worn out. I started searching for a doggie day-care center that would work for my little Yorkie puppy. Your Pet Space never puts the dogs in kennels, has indoor, separately fenced play spaces based on dog size. The owner told me they would have a sheet like pre-school, listing what he had done, what he had eaten, etc. each day. They can pick up and drop off your dog, for a fee, and they even had someone finishing a grooming class. I started bringing him there once a week. I had my puppy's first grooming done there. The man forgot I said 'puppy cut' so his hair was no shorter and conditioner wasn't used. The dog wash system is the latest thing, no shampoo, etc. Then he started having all these white flakes like dandruff. The last time he went there he seemed intimidated when I picked him up. I called the next day but they said they weren't aware of any unusual event. I never received one daily sheet of his activities. I learned Yorkies develop dry skin easily and thought a well-trained groomer would know of special needs by breed. His submissive attitude the last time was enough. I was sorry to leave the many services offered, but then again we didn't really receive those services.

We have two dogs, 3 and 5, who started going to Space camp 2 days a week. Our youngest was adopted during COVID-19 and didn't get much socialization with anyone except his siblings. We saw steady, slow progress with each day and his interaction and obedience continue to improve. His older brother, Seamus, needs different attention and a slower, gentler approach and the staff interacts with him in a way that brings out the best in him too! They look forward to going and I look forward to getting their pictures with playgroup friends and the progress report cards every day. We've also used the boarding services and the same care is shown to them when they need to be away from us. We previously visited local facilities and while nothing was wrong with any of the other services, YPS fit our needs. The dogs love the staff and are excited to see them. Many are NMSU students studying in the animal sciences and love to see how they get hands-on work with our four-legged family. Thanks to the whole team at YPS!

Stopped using Your Pet Space a year ago after my daughter's dog boarded there for a month. The dog lost 15 lbs that month and left with bacterial diarrhea that, per his vet, can be caused by malnutrition. Upon our complaints, it was learned that the dog was receiving 1/3 the amount of food that he needed. The owners never called my daughter to clarify how much he should be fed as I had instructed them to do. If there were any questions regarding the dog my daughter was only a phone call away. Would not trust them again.
